  • A FINE AND UNUSUAL LARGE PINK GOLD AND TITANIUM WRISTWATCH WITH SATELLITE HOUR DISPLAY, CONTROL BOARD AND POWER RESERVE INDICATIONCIRCA 2008 REF UR-103.03 NO 88
  • length 49 mm
 • cal. 3.03 lever movement, mono-metallic balance • dial in PVD coated ARCAP P40, rotating satellite hours indicates the time as they pass by the minute arc, luminescent Arabic numerals on three revolving discs • aerodynamic rectangular curved 18k pink gold case, centrally positioned large winding crown, reverse with titanium control board featuring power reserve indication, an adjusting screw for regulation, 15-minute register and constant seconds • case, dial and movement signed • with an 18k pink gold Urwerk buckle

Catalogue Note

With an Urwerk International Guarantee, Instruction Manual and a presentation box with outer packaging. 

Urwerk's Ref. 103 endeavors to revolutionize time-telling with its satellite hour display. It is engineered so that only the present hour is visible, thereby making the past and the present hours literally obscured.
